HRS Fiscal Management Training Series-Fiscal Audits and Internal Controls
TBD Spokane, WA, United StatesThis course identifies and defines internal controls at Washington State University, explaining their role, purpose, and impact, as well as who is responsible for them. Additionally, this course will provide overview on what is looked for in an audit and describes the different types of audits common to the University. The ultimate objective of the workshop is to understand the why and how of establishing and using strong controls that will help to ensure proper stewardship of WSU resources, and enable clean and good audits. She Said, He said-Overcoming Gender Acculturation in the Workplace
Nurs 205 203 E Spokane Falls Blvd, Spokane, WADr. Rebecca Craft will present a framework for understanding how gender differences in communication arise, leading us to misinterpret others' communication and sometimes even get offended by it. Suggestions will be made for modifying our communication to increase our ability to advance and be heard, and to develop effective coalitions with colleagues of all genders.
